About Ellen Kensington
Set within five meticulously restored Victorian townhouses on Barkston Gardens, Ellen Kensington marries period elegance with contemporary Asian‑inspired interiors. Standouts include the Lacquer Room — a pan‑Asian restaurant with private terrace — and an intimate wellness suite, offering refined comforts for discerning travellers.

Unique Features
Historical building / heritage architecture
Refurbished set of five interconnected Victorian period townhouses, restored original features and named for Dame Ellen Terry (building marked by an English Heritage Blue Plaque).
Art or curated design collection
Interiors described as a curated juxtaposition of classic English design with Chinoiserie touches and theatrical, design‑led public spaces throughout the hotel.
Prime location (landmark adjacent, riverfront, iconic neighbourhood)
Situated in central Kensington/Earl's Court with easy walking access to the Natural History Museum, V&A, Royal Albert Hall, Kensington Gardens and close to Earl's Court Underground station.
Panoramic or landmark views
More than half of the hotel's 105 rooms overlook the historic Barkston Gardens; other rooms offer borough/landscape views.
